What is Maestro?

DevOps Orchestration encompasses the coordination of various activities across the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C) and Operations, providing flexibility in selecting tools and environments while consolidating process logic away from particular tools. The Maestro solution presents an array of plug-ins, pre-defined tasks, and templates aimed at facilitating continuous integration, automating tests, managing releases, improving visibility in DevOps, enabling automated deployments, and ensuring smooth continuous delivery. Whether your DevOps tools are deployed on-premises, in the cloud, or in a hybrid setup, Maestro ensures effortless connections between workflow tasks for Continuous Integration and Continuous Deployment. The illustrated workflow, known as "CompositionTM," showcases steps such as Git checkouts, Jenkins builds, Sonar code analysis, testing stages, and tailored notifications. By removing manual interventions from your customized release workflow, you can create a precise and repeatable sequence of operations that perform consistently each time, thereby promoting reliability and efficiency in your deployments. This strategy not only simplifies processes but also allows teams to redirect their efforts toward innovation instead of being bogged down by repetitive tasks, ultimately enhancing productivity and fostering a culture of continuous improvement. By leveraging these capabilities, organizations can achieve higher velocity and quality in their software delivery.

What is Buildstash?

Buildstash is a comprehensive build artifact management platform that revolutionizes how software development teams handle build storage, organization, and release distribution. It automates the archival of binaries through integrations with local development environments and continuous integration systems, providing a centralized repository for builds across multiple platforms including mobile apps, desktop software, games, XR, and embedded systems. The platform eliminates the common problem of disorganized shared folders by offering powerful filtering options and grouping capabilities, allowing teams to create detailed releases with changelogs and notes. Buildstash enhances traceability by linking every build to its exact source code repository, branch, and commit, as well as related Jira or Linear issues for seamless issue tracking. Its secure sharing features include one-click password-protected links, private branded portals for clients or testers, and public download pages for broader distribution. The platform supports workflow customization tailored to mobile teams, game developers, client agencies, and XR projects. Future updates promise one-click deployment to storefronts, further simplifying the distribution pipeline. Buildstash addresses the chaos often seen in software workflows where teams rely on Slack or Google Drive to track and share builds, bringing structure and collaboration to the entire build-to-release process. With Buildstash, teams gain complete visibility, reduce errors, and speed up their software delivery cycles. Trusted by developers worldwide, Buildstash is the ideal tool for teams seeking a modern, integrated approach to build management.
